clear_scattered_data_interpolatorT_clear_scattered_data_interp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orclear_scattered_data_interpolator (Operator)

Name

clear_scattered_data_interpolatorT_clear_scattered_data_interp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orclear_scattered_data_interpolator — Löschen eines Interpolators für verstreute Daten.

Signatur

clear_scattered_data_interpolator( : : ScatteredDataInterpolatorHandle : )

Herror T_clear_scattered_data_interpolator(const Htuple ScatteredDataInterpolatorHandle)

void ClearScatteredDataInterpolator(const HTuple& ScatteredDataInterpolatorHandle)

static void HScatteredDataInterpolator::ClearScatteredDataInterpolator(const HScatteredDataInterpolatorArray& ScatteredDataInterpolatorHandle)

void HScatteredDataInterpolator::ClearScatteredDataInterpolator() const

static void HOperatorSet.ClearScatteredDataInterpolator(HTuple scatteredDataInterpolatorHandle)

static void HScatteredDataInterpolator.ClearScatteredDataInterpolator(HScatteredDataInterpolator[] scatteredDataInterpolatorHandle)

void HScatteredDataInterpolator.ClearScatteredDataInterpolator()

def clear_scattered_data_interpolator(scattered_data_interpolator_handle: MaybeSequence[HHandle]) -> None

Beschreibung

clear_scattered_data_interpolatorclear_scattered_data_interp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orclear_scattered_data_interpolator löscht den Interpolator für verstreute Daten, der durch Sc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andlescatteredDataInterpolatorHandlescattered_data_interpolator_handle angegeben wird, und gibt sämtlichen für den Interpolator benötigten Speicher frei. Der Interpolator kann nach dem Aufruf von clear_scattered_data_interpolatorclear_scattered_data_interp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orclear_scattered_data_interpolator nicht mehr verwendet werden. Das Handle Sc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andlescatteredDataInterpolatorHandlescattered_data_interpolator_handle ist nach dem Aufruf ungültig.

Ausführungsinformationen

Dieser Operator modifiziert den Zustand des folgenden Eingabeparameters:

Während der Ausführung dieses Operators muss der Zugriff auf den Wert dieses Parameters synchronisiert werden, wenn er über mehrere Threads hinweg verwendet wird.

Parameter

Sc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andlescatteredDataInterpolatorHandlescattered_data_interpolator_handle (input_control, Zustand wird modifiziert)  scattered_data_interpolator(-array) HScatteredDataInterpolator, HTupleMaybeSequence[HHandle]HTupleHtuple (handle) (IntPtr) (HHandle) (handle)

Handle des Interpolators für verstreute Daten

Ergebnis

Falls Sc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andleScatteredDataInterpolatorHandlescatteredDataInterpolatorHandlescattered_data_interpolator_handle korrekt ist, dann liefert clear_scattered_data_interpolatorclear_scattered_data_interp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orClearScatteredDataInterpolatorclear_scattered_data_interpolator den Wert 2 (H_MSG_TRUE). Gegebenenfalls wird eine Fehlerbehandlung durchgeführt.

Vorgänger

create_scattered_data_interpolatorcreate_scattered_data_interpolatorCreateScatteredDataInterpolatorCreateScatteredDataInterpolatorCreateScatteredDataInterpolatorcreate_scattered_data_interpolator, interpolate_scattered_datainterpolate_scattered_dataInterpolateScatteredDataInterpolateScatteredDataInterpolateScatteredDatainterpolate_scattered_data

Modul

Foundation